function x = dictsep(Bsep,A,Gamma)
%DICTSEP Sparse-separable dictionary forward operator.
% X = DICTSEP(Bsep,A,GAMMA) computes the dictionary operator X=B*A*GAMMA
% for the sparse dictionary D=B*A and the sparse matrix GAMMA. The cell
% array Bsep and the sparse matrix A represent the sparse dictionary, see
% 'help sparsedict' for more information.
%
% Note: In general, the explicit Matlab call
%
% X = kron(kron(Bsep{3},Bsep{2}),Bsep{1})*A*GAMMA
%
% will be faster than the call
%
% X = dictsep(Bsep,A,GAMMA)
%
% due to the sparsity of GAMMA and the highly optimized Matlab
% implementation (note that this is not the case for DICTTSEP, which is
% faster than its Matlab code equivalent). Thus, DICTSEP is mostly useful
% for cases where memory constraints prohibit the computation of the full
% base dictionary B.
%
% See also DICTTSEP, SPARSEDICT.
